mirror of
https://github.com/Ultimaker/Cura.git
synced 2025-07-09 07:56:22 -06:00
Fix logic and typo for material container filtering
CURA-491
This commit is contained in:
parent
8e58e88511
commit
24c5a39962
1 changed files with 2 additions and 3 deletions
|
@ -107,12 +107,11 @@ class MachineManagerModel(QObject):
|
||||||
if not self._global_container_stack:
|
if not self._global_container_stack:
|
||||||
return
|
return
|
||||||
|
|
||||||
|
definition_id = "fdmprinter"
|
||||||
if self._global_container_stack.getMetaDataEntry("has_machine_materials", False):
|
if self._global_container_stack.getMetaDataEntry("has_machine_materials", False):
|
||||||
definition_id = "fdmprinter"
|
|
||||||
else:
|
|
||||||
definition_id = self._global_container_stack.getBottom().getId()
|
definition_id = self._global_container_stack.getBottom().getId()
|
||||||
|
|
||||||
containers = UM.Settings.ContainerRegistry.getInstance().findInstanceContainers(type = "material", defintion = definition_id, GUID = material_id)
|
containers = UM.Settings.ContainerRegistry.getInstance().findInstanceContainers(type = "material", definition = definition_id, GUID = material_id)
|
||||||
if containers:
|
if containers:
|
||||||
ExtruderManager.ExtruderManager.getInstance().setActiveExtruderIndex(index)
|
ExtruderManager.ExtruderManager.getInstance().setActiveExtruderIndex(index)
|
||||||
Logger.log("d", "Setting material of hotend %d to %s" % (index, containers[0].getId()))
|
Logger.log("d", "Setting material of hotend %d to %s" % (index, containers[0].getId()))
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ue